Output d3a87981283629aeb439bc58c48407d7a15b973bf5c032f0cff9d2887b058bb6:0

value
23352649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 456386a8b6e52bd2a1a96e00f059b6de8144052f OP_EQUAL
address
381umy8b5fMLwHwTjx5ST5EVeEKFKt2Qf9
transaction
d3a87981283629aeb439bc58c48407d7a15b973bf5c032f0cff9d2887b058bb6
spent
true